In The Last Job You’ll Ever Hate: How to Win in the Age of AI— Stay Relevant, Stay Employed, and Stay Human, authors Eileen M. Murray & Zachary Djimas deliver a powerful, optimistic roadmap through one of the most misunderstood revolutions of our time. As artificial intelligence and automation transform the workplace, fear has taken hold: Will I lose my job? Will I be replaced by a machine? Will I be left behind? This book flips that fear on its head.
Rather than replacing humans, AI is creating space—clearing the path for people to stop surviving work and start thriving in it. This is not just a book about technology. It’s a call to action for every worker, every leader, and learner who wants to take control of their future, not be
controlled by the machines.
This is not the end of work. It’s the end of meaningless work. The Last Job You’ll Ever Hate invites you to step boldly into a future where your greatest asset is not how fast you work—but how
deeply human you are.
